Compare commits

...

2 Commits

Author SHA1 Message Date
Marco Lanzara
f9fb378edc 🚀 Release v1.0.105
- Tipo: patch
- Database schema: database-schema/schema.sql (solo struttura)
- Data: 2026-02-14 09:47:11
2026-02-14 09:47:11 +00:00
marco370
1bb9a65d0f Add Microsoft and Meta IP lists to the database
Modify the database migration script to insert Microsoft Azure and Meta/Facebook IP address lists, ensuring idempotency by checking for existing entries before insertion.

Replit-Commit-Author: Agent
Replit-Commit-Session-Id: 7a657272-55ba-4a79-9a2e-f1ed9bc7a528
Replit-Commit-Checkpoint-Type: full_checkpoint
Replit-Commit-Event-Id: 6356f864-1db9-4ace-8af2-69d49012f49b
Replit-Commit-Screenshot-Url: https://storage.googleapis.com/screenshot-production-us-central1/449cf7c4-c97a-45ae-8234-e5c5b8d6a84f/7a657272-55ba-4a79-9a2e-f1ed9bc7a528/vkzPhDc
2026-02-14 09:46:56 +00:00
3 changed files with 18 additions and 28 deletions

View File

@ -2,7 +2,7 @@
-- PostgreSQL database dump -- PostgreSQL database dump
-- --
\restrict Pm7Se0tW1nWw6qc6EX1uRmohgf9e12QrVE3tMjJCKfmvUUPM4d23uZQYNGwgWyr \restrict NVgwdkXpYs3olVbNsrR6Epb0Ejfrsl9ARZ6FqLY0WmGl0dkSnE6S3ycsf18QdKx
-- Dumped from database version 16.11 (df20cf9) -- Dumped from database version 16.11 (df20cf9)
-- Dumped by pg_dump version 16.10 -- Dumped by pg_dump version 16.10
@ -387,5 +387,5 @@ ALTER TABLE ONLY public.public_blacklist_ips
-- PostgreSQL database dump complete -- PostgreSQL database dump complete
-- --
\unrestrict Pm7Se0tW1nWw6qc6EX1uRmohgf9e12QrVE3tMjJCKfmvUUPM4d23uZQYNGwgWyr \unrestrict NVgwdkXpYs3olVbNsrR6Epb0Ejfrsl9ARZ6FqLY0WmGl0dkSnE6S3ycsf18QdKx

View File

@ -3,27 +3,17 @@
-- Microsoft Azure IP ranges (whitelist - cloud provider) -- Microsoft Azure IP ranges (whitelist - cloud provider)
INSERT INTO public_lists (name, url, type, enabled, fetch_interval_minutes) INSERT INTO public_lists (name, url, type, enabled, fetch_interval_minutes)
VALUES ( SELECT 'Microsoft Azure',
'Microsoft Azure', 'https://raw.githubusercontent.com/femueller/cloud-ip-ranges/master/microsoft-azure-ip-ranges.json',
'https://raw.githubusercontent.com/femueller/cloud-ip-ranges/master/microsoft-azure-ip-ranges.json', 'whitelist', true, 60
'whitelist', WHERE NOT EXISTS (SELECT 1 FROM public_lists WHERE name = 'Microsoft Azure');
true,
60
) ON CONFLICT (name) DO UPDATE SET
url = EXCLUDED.url,
enabled = EXCLUDED.enabled;
-- Meta/Facebook IP ranges (whitelist - major service provider) -- Meta/Facebook IP ranges (whitelist - major service provider)
INSERT INTO public_lists (name, url, type, enabled, fetch_interval_minutes) INSERT INTO public_lists (name, url, type, enabled, fetch_interval_minutes)
VALUES ( SELECT 'Meta (Facebook)',
'Meta (Facebook)', 'https://raw.githubusercontent.com/parseword/util-misc/master/block-facebook/facebook-ip-ranges.txt',
'https://raw.githubusercontent.com/parseword/util-misc/master/block-facebook/facebook-ip-ranges.txt', 'whitelist', true, 60
'whitelist', WHERE NOT EXISTS (SELECT 1 FROM public_lists WHERE name = 'Meta (Facebook)');
true,
60
) ON CONFLICT (name) DO UPDATE SET
url = EXCLUDED.url,
enabled = EXCLUDED.enabled;
-- Update schema version -- Update schema version
UPDATE schema_version SET version = 9, updated_at = NOW(); UPDATE schema_version SET version = 9, updated_at = NOW();

View File

@ -1,7 +1,13 @@
{ {
"version": "1.0.104", "version": "1.0.105",
"lastUpdate": "2026-02-14T09:45:26.595Z", "lastUpdate": "2026-02-14T09:47:11.799Z",
"changelog": [ "changelog": [
{
"version": "1.0.105",
"date": "2026-02-14",
"type": "patch",
"description": "Deployment automatico v1.0.105"
},
{ {
"version": "1.0.104", "version": "1.0.104",
"date": "2026-02-14", "date": "2026-02-14",
@ -295,12 +301,6 @@
"date": "2025-11-24", "date": "2025-11-24",
"type": "patch", "type": "patch",
"description": "Deployment automatico v1.0.56" "description": "Deployment automatico v1.0.56"
},
{
"version": "1.0.55",
"date": "2025-11-24",
"type": "patch",
"description": "Deployment automatico v1.0.55"
} }
] ]
} }